MedExpress Urgent Care Outgrows Wharf Clinic, Moves Operation(Morgantown, WV; January 26, 2006)
MedExpress Urgent Care opened for business in September, 2001, in the historic Weiss building in the Wharf District of Morgantown. As with any new venture, there were no guarantees. Now, little more than four years later, continued support and approval of
MedExpress by Morgantown and surrounding communities has spurred growth that simply cannot be accommodated in the Weiss building any longer.
On Friday, January 27, MedExpress moved its clinic to a larger, improved facility that offers many convenient and complementary amenities for patients. Located on Don Knotts Blvd. between the Radisson and University Motors, one mile south of the entrance
to the Wharf District, the “new” MedExpress boasts of easy access at a lighted intersection, free parking, and being next to a pharmacy.
In 2002, MedExpress was awarded the “Best New Business” and “Best Interior Decor” awards by the Morgantown Chamber of Commerce. Maintaining its commitment to customer service and a welcoming environment, the new clinic supersedes the previous
decor and design in the Weiss Building. “The new MedExpress facility was specifically designed to improve patient flow to build on our already great reputation for providing great care fast,” said Medical Director, L. Victor Starcher II, M.D. He continued, “we think our patients will be very impressed with the facility.”
The clinic is located in the newest building erected on Morgantown’s emerging waterfront property. The building is owned and managed by Waterfront Partners, LLC. MedExpress provides urgent care services treating acute illnesses and injuries every day
from 9 a.m. until 9 p.m. There are no appointments. Patients just walk in for illnesses like flu, colds, bronchitis, or pneumonia, and injuries such as strains, sprains, lacerations or other minor surgery needs.
MedExpress is equipped with on-site diagnostic capabilities and staffed by highly-trained physicians, nurses and technologists, many of whom have training in emergency medicine. MedExpress also provides other general health services, including adult immunizations, allergy shots and an array of physicals.
The facility houses a laboratory, EKG suite and X-ray department, staffed at all times by a certified radiologic technologist. On-site testing provides quick turnaround of results and eliminates the need for you to go elsewhere for common tests.
